Indeed, this conference may mark a beginning of a new field of study: Mormon Media Studies.

Speakers include University of Richmond scholar Terryl Givens, whose books on the Mormon story, including his remarkable writings on the Book of Mormon, have been published by Oxford University Press, and UNLV scholar Dan Stout, a Latter-day Saint, whose work led to the founding of an academic journal on the study of religion and media.
